Washburn hosted an artist in residency, Myra Klein, who taught art to students in K-4th grade. Student's artwork was showcased before the spring concert last week. This was a great experience for our students!

WASHBURN STRENGTH SIGNUP LINK: OPEN TO WASHBURN ATHLETES THAT WILL BE IN GRADES 7-12 NEXT YEAR! WASHBURN PUBLIC SCHOOL has now partnered with Sanford Sports Performance to provide the finest, professionally implemented training program to optimize athletic performance, reduce risk of injury and increase team success. The 2024 summer Washburn Strength program is now available for registrations. To get the most out of the training we expect our Washburn athletes to make every effort to be at a vast majority of training session and committed to improve. It takes work and dedication to improve. Washburn will have a trainer that will be using the Sanford online application to direct the athletes on Monday -Thursday each week. There will be 3 sessions each day. 7:00-8:00 High School Boys & Girls 8:00-9:00 Junior High Boys & Girls Sanford Power will be $100 for each participant. Checks should be written to Washburn Public School and turned into Coach Lexi Solomonson. The Washburn American Legion donation will offset the rest of the cost for each participant and the individual app. If you have any questions contact Coach Lexi Solomonson (701) 721-7848 Start: Monday, June 2rd End: Thursday, July 24th *** July 3rd & 4th NO TRAINING ** https://docs.google.com/forms/d/e/1FAIpQLSc6nY00kdfJphXlW6cnp5MAfbrdmV3mWLhoiVdCi-7AcbQ5xQ/viewform?usp=header
